A cruise creator documents the experience of testing positive for COVID-19 while on a Royal Caribbean ship. After a passenger named Laura tests positive, the couple is moved to a designated quarantine area on deck three. The creator describes the quarantine accommodations, noting that the room includes a window and access to complimentary room service. They observe that food is delivered using a contactless method where items are placed outside the door. The creator also mentions that movies are available for free through the in-room television system. During the quarantine period, the creator monitors Laura's symptoms, which include chest congestion and fever, while also managing their own health. Upon disembarking at Port Miami, the couple is escorted to their vehicle by staff. The creator concludes by reflecting on the cruise line's efficient protocols and the high number of other passengers in quarantine, while expressing frustration toward other positive passengers who refused to wear masks in public areas.
